填报压力测试是针对数据填报流程的测试,旨在评估系统在高负荷下的性能和稳定性。报表压力测试则针对报表生成功能进行,确保报表在高数据量下仍能高效生成。本文深入解析了填报和报表压力测试,并提供了全面剖析及优化策略,以提升系统应对压力的能力。
本文目录导读:
随着信息化时代的到来,企业对数据处理和分析的需求日益增长,报表作为数据展示的重要手段,其性能和稳定性备受关注,填报压力测试作为一种针对报表性能的测试方法,旨在评估报表在压力下的表现,从而找出潜在的性能瓶颈,为优化报表提供有力支持,本文将从报表压力测试的定义、测试方法、测试内容、优化策略等方面进行深入剖析。
报表压力测试的定义
报表压力测试是指在一定条件下,对报表进行高并发、大数据量的操作,以评估报表在压力下的性能表现,从而找出性能瓶颈,为优化报表提供依据,该测试主要关注以下几个方面:
图片来源于网络,如有侵权联系删除
1、响应时间:在压力测试中,记录报表生成所需的时间,以评估报表在压力下的响应速度。
2、资源消耗:测试过程中,监测服务器CPU、内存、磁盘等资源的消耗情况,以评估报表对系统资源的占用。
3、稳定性:测试报表在压力下的稳定性,包括无异常、崩溃等情况。
4、可扩展性:评估报表在处理大数据量时的性能表现,以判断报表的可扩展性。
报表压力测试的方法
1、场景设计:根据实际业务需求,设计不同的测试场景,如单用户、多用户并发访问等。
2、数据准备:准备测试所需的数据,包括测试数据量、数据结构等。
3、测试工具:选择合适的测试工具,如JMeter、LoadRunner等,进行压力测试。
图片来源于网络,如有侵权联系删除
4、参数设置:根据测试场景和需求,设置测试参数,如并发用户数、测试时间等。
5、执行测试:启动测试工具,执行压力测试。
6、结果分析:分析测试结果,找出性能瓶颈。
1、响应时间测试:测试报表在压力下的响应速度,找出影响响应时间的因素。
2、资源消耗测试:监测服务器资源消耗情况,找出资源瓶颈。
3、稳定性测试:测试报表在压力下的稳定性,确保报表在压力下正常运行。
4、可扩展性测试:测试报表在处理大数据量时的性能表现,评估报表的可扩展性。
图片来源于网络,如有侵权联系删除
报表压力测试的优化策略
1、优化SQL语句:针对报表中的SQL语句进行优化,提高查询效率。
2、缓存技术:使用缓存技术,减少数据库访问次数,提高报表响应速度。
3、优化报表设计:优化报表设计,减少复杂计算,提高报表生成速度。
4、服务器性能优化:提高服务器硬件性能,如增加CPU、内存等。
5、网络优化:优化网络配置,提高数据传输速度。
报表压力测试是评估报表性能的重要手段,通过对报表进行压力测试,可以找出性能瓶颈,为优化报表提供有力支持,在实际应用中,应根据业务需求,选择合适的测试方法、测试内容,并结合优化策略,提高报表的性能和稳定性。
评论列表